200,000 NEW HOMES

BRITISH PROGRAMME SLUM CLEARANCE SCHEME (British Official Wireless.) Hoc. 10 a.m, RUGBY, Nov. 1. In a broadcast discussion on slum clearance, the Health Minister, Sir ]■). Hilton Young, said the reply of the local authorities to the Government call for action was a programme for clearing away more, than 200,000 houses and rehousing more than 1,000,000 people in five years. It would cost about £95,000,000. The programme, he said, should employ some 80,000 'people in the building trade and related trades. tSince 1875 only 200,000 people had been rehoused by slum clearance. It was now proposed to rehouse 1,000,000 in about one-twelfth of that time.
